Freelancers vs. In-House Teams: What’s the Best Choice for Agencies?

zxadmin
October 4, 2025
Freelancers vs. In-House Teams: Which is better for agencies?

Table of Contents

Agencies succeed by delivering high-quality work, and building the right team is essential for efficiency and excellence. A great team not only enhances productivity but also ensures seamless project execution and completion. Therefore, agencies, whether in marketing, design, development, or any other service, often face a crucial decision: should they rely on freelancers or build a dedicated in-house team? 

While freelancers offer flexibility and specialized skills, in-house teams provide stability and seamless collaboration. Therefore, there is no one-size-fits-all. Both options have pros and cons, making choosing one option a challenging one. The right choice depends on factors like agency structure, budget, project needs, long-term goals, the agency’s vision, and workflow. In this blog, we are going to explore both options in detail, helping you decide what’s the best choice for your agency.

Freelancers: The Flexible and Scalable Option

Freelancers are independent professionals who work on a contract or project basis with multiple companies. They are not tied to any single company and work remotely for different clients simultaneously. Freelancers foster innovation, flexibility, and global collaboration, improving the agency’s overall performance and productivity.  

Pros of Hiring Freelancers:

Scalability and Flexibility: The best thing about hiring freelancers is that agencies can hire them as needed. This means you can easily scale up or down the number of freelancers depending on your project demands and scope. There is no need for long-term financial commitments when it comes to working with freelancers.

Cost-Effective: Freelancers charge on a project or contract basis. You pay just for the work done, eliminating the costs related to office space, full-time salaries, benefits, etc. The lack of overhead costs makes freelancers a cost-effective option for agencies.

Global Talent Pool: There are no geographical boundaries when it comes to hiring freelancers. Whether you need a graphic designer for a special campaign or an SEO expert for long-term needs, you can hire freelancers from any part of the world. This gives you access to global talent that is not always available to in-house teams.

Quick Onboarding: No long recruitment cycles or interviews. Freelancers boast expert skills in their fields, making hiring and onboarding decisions quick and seamless. Just hire them; they can start working on your project without in-depth training or continuous supervision.

Variety of Skills: There are freelancers for every skill, from graphic design and content writing to web development and social media marketing. Freelancers bring niche-based knowledge, offer practical solutions and boost overall efficiency without any training and development programs.

Direct Communication: There is no middleman or mediator between you as an agency and your freelancer. Once you hire them, you can directly communicate with them related to project specifications, your expectations, modifications required, deadlines, etc. This results in faster feedback, efficient performance and quicker results.  

Cons of Hiring Freelancers:

Inconsistent Availability: Freelancers often work with multiple clients and juggle between different projects. This means they may not be available when you need them, affecting your project timelines and causing delays.  

Less Control: Since freelancers work independently, you don’t have complete control over them. They manage their schedules as their own, which may or may not align with your agency’s workflows or brand identity. 

Communication Barriers: If you hire freelancers from different time zones and cultures, seamless communication becomes a big challenge. Everyone has different work hours and speaks different languages, which adversely affects communication and impacts work quality due to misunderstandings.  

Lack of Brand Familiarity: Freelancers are not deeply rooted in your agency’s culture, goals, voice, standards, processes, and methodologies. This means you need to guide them continuously to ensure their solutions align with your brand identity and standards. 

Limited Collaboration: Some freelancers collaborate with in-house teams, while some prefer to work independently only. This can cause misunderstandings, confusion and a lack of long-term team cohesion, especially if you adopt a hybrid approach. 

Examples:

Content Writing: Freelance content writers specialize in crafting well-structured, high-quality content tailored to different brands and their unique needs. 

Web Developers: Looking to build a user-friendly, SEO-optimized website for a short-term project? Hiring a freelance web developer can be a great solution. 

Graphic Design: Need a striking logo or engaging visuals for your brand? A freelance graphic designer can bring your creative vision to life.

Hiring Freelancers is Best For: 

Freelancers are best for agencies with short-term projects or project-based assignments. Also, the agencies that seek niche expertise, and have tight budgets can also go for freelancers. 

In-House Teams: The Dedicated and Stable Approach

An in-house team comprises full-time employees dedicated solely to your company. They may work from a shared office, in a hybrid setup, or remotely, but their focus remains exclusively on your business. An in-house team fosters collaboration, consistency, and a strong company culture, providing reliability and a structured workflow. 

Pros of an In-house Team:

Consistency and Brand Alignment: In-house teams work exclusively for your agency only. This means they deeply know your brand, vision, processes, work standards, voice, and clients. You don’t have to supervise or train them again and again, saving time and enhancing work efficiency. 

Stronger Team Collaboration: A dedicated in-house team works closely together, ensuring better communication and collaboration. The team members understand each other, foster strong relationships, and enhance overall efficiency, making them ideal for long-term projects that require teamwork. 

Greater Control: You have direct control over your team, projects and workflows, ensuring the work meets the expected quality standards. You can give immediate feedback, enhancing the quality of the work done. Moreover, better control leads to the timely completion of work without any delays or inconsistencies.  

Full-time Availability: Unlike freelancers who work with different clients, the in-house team is fully committed to your agency only. They stay focused on your projects, ensuring consistent availability and meeting deadlines without external distractions. 

Long-term Investment: Employees in an in-house team gain industry knowledge over time, which improves their efficiency and work quality. Unlike freelancers, they stay connected with your company for a longer time, offering a better return on investment. This clearly means that, in the long term, they will be a precious asset to your agency. 

Immediate Communication: The in-house team stays in the same physical location, which allows swift communication between team members. Fast Communication leads to better decision-making, resulting in higher efficiency, better productivity, and improved project outcomes.

Cons of In-House Team:

Higher Fixed Costs: The fixed cost of managing an in-house team is comparatively higher than that of freelancers. You have to pay the salaries, benefits, office space and other overhead expenses associated with maintaining a permanent team.  

Less Flexibility: Scaling up or down the team requires hiring or layoffs, both of which are time-consuming, costly, and challenging. If your agency experiences cyclical changes in project scope, an in-house team may not be an effective option.  

Limited Skill Set: Full-time employees may lack fresh perspectives and innovative ideas. Additionally, your in-house team might not possess all the specialized skills needed for a project, often requiring you to hire additional staff or freelancers. 

Burnout and High Turnover: Managing an in-house team effectively is crucial to maintaining a balanced workload. Excessive work pressure can lead to burnout, decreased productivity, and increased employee turnover. 

Time-Consuming Recruitment: As an in-house team is hired for a long term, the recruitment process becomes time-consuming. You have to carefully screen, interview, and onboard candidates to ensure the right fit for your company. 

Examples:

Branding Overhaul: During a major rebranding, hiring an in-house team ensures your website aligns with your new brand identity seamlessly.  

Design Team: Handles all the design aspects including graphic design, web design, and branding work for the agency without relying on external resources. 

Long-Term Strategy Execution: Looking for a team that’s fully invested in your agency’s growth? An in-house team ensures consistent execution of long-term projects and business strategies. 

Having In-House Team is Best for: 

Agencies with long-term projects, continuous development needs and higher budgets to manage an in-house team.

Freelancers vs. In-House Teams – Which Option Is Right for Your Agency? 

The best choice depends on your agency’s goals, workload and the type of services you provide. If you need a stable, dedicated workforce with in-depth knowledge of your brand, an in-house team may be the correct option. However, if your projects vary in scope and require specialized expertise, freelancers are a better approach. So, make the correct choice based on the following factors:  

Project Volume and Workload:

If your project workload fluctuates, or you have one-time projects, or specialized tasks, hiring freelancers can be cost effective. If your agency has consistent, ongoing, long-term work, an in-house team is the ideal choice. 

Project Scale and Complexity:

If your agency deals with smaller or one-time projects with specific requirements, it’s best to choose freelancers with specialized expertise. If your agency deals with large-scale and complex projects requiring routine work, an in-house team with the required expertise is the right choice.  

Budget Considerations:

Agencies with limited budgets should hire freelancers as they are more cost-effective than building an in-house team. No overhead costs like office space, benefits, or training. Larger agencies with fixed revenue should choose a stable and experienced in-house team for continuous project requirements. Although there are higher initial costs, this option is more cost-efficient for long-term needs. 

Long Term vs Short Term Goals:

Freelancers are suitable for short-term, project-based needs like one-time projects or specialized tasks without long-term commitments.  In-house teams offer stability, deeper brand alignment, and continuous support, making them suitable for ongoing business needs. 

Speed & Scalability: 

Freelancers can be hired quickly without any rigorous screening process, making them ideal for urgent or temporary projects.  In-house teams are for long-term goals, so it may take longer to recruit and train them. They are better for long-term project requirements. 

Flexibility & Availability:

Freelancers offer flexibility but may not always be available when needed due to working on multiple projects. An in-house team provides dedicated support and immediate response to urgent tasks, making them more accountable for deadlines. 

Skill Set & Expertise: 

If your agency requires a specific skill set, freelancers can bring niche expertise. You can choose different freelancers with different specialized skills. An in-house team ensures consistency and deeper brand understanding, making them ideal for strategic alignment and long-term growth. 

Brand Alignment:

Freelancers need guidance to align with your brand. Therefore, if your project requires strong brand consistency, an in-house team may be the better choice. In-house employees are deeply immersed in your company’s culture, processes, and long-term vision, making them perfect for brand alignment projects.  

Communication & Collaboration: 

Freelancers work remotely, which may lead to communication gaps and differences in time zones. The In-house team remains present in the office, resulting in easier collaboration with real-time discussions and team cohesion. 

Startups vs. Established Companies: 

Startups with less workload can consider freelancers due to flexibility, cost effectiveness, and specialized skill set. Established companies should prefer in-house teams for stability, long-term growth and ongoing operations.  

Control & Security: 

You have less control over freelancers’ work processes, which can lead to potential security risks if you handle sensitive data. You have more control over the workflow of in-house teams, therefore ensuring the higher safety of company policies and data. 

A Hybrid Approach: The Best of Both Worlds

A hybrid approach is undoubtedly the best option for most agencies. It is a combination of expert freelancers and focused in-house employees. In-house staff can handle core operations, while freelancers bring in their expertise for specific projects. This strategy offers both stability and flexibility. 

Why Does a Hybrid Approach Work?

Access to Specialized Skills: Maintain an in-house team for core business operations while hiring freelancers for niche-specific or specialized tasks. 

Maintain Consistency: Ensure brand consistency and alignment with an in-house team while leveraging freelancers for fresh ideas and specialized skills. 

Scalability & Flexibility: Easily scale up or down your team based on project demands, bringing in freelancers only when needed without long-term commitments or overstaffing. 

No Overhead Costs: Bring in freelancers for specialized, urgent, or temporary projects without the long-term expenses of full-time employees, reducing overhead costs. 

Faster Project Execution: In-house teams manage core tasks while freelancers speed up specific projects, leading to high quality and quicker results. 

No Overburdening: Distribute the tasks between the in-house team and freelancers, preventing employee burnout, especially during peak seasons. 

Better Control: Have complete control on your in-house team, ensuring excellent work quality and on-time delivery.

Conclusion:

Freelancers and In-house teams both are an important part of any agency to meet project demands efficiently. However, there is no one-size-fits-all answer when choosing between freelancers and in-house teams. The choice depends on your goals, budget, skillset, flexibility, scalability, project scale and complexity, etc. Freelancers offer flexibility, scalability, expertise and cost savings, while in-house teams offer brand alignment, stability, consistency and control. It’s important to evaluate your specific needs, budget constraints, and long-term vision to determine the best approach. Lastly, a hybrid approach is the most preferred and effective choice for agencies to ensure control, specialization, and long-term effectiveness.
